NettetDon’t introduce swaddling when the risk of SIDS is highest, at two months to three months. You should stop swaddling your baby as soon as they show signs of being able to roll over. This is because if they are swaddled and then roll onto their front, they may not be able to turn themselves back over. Babies should always sleep on their back ... Nettet23. mar. 2024 · This gradual method can help make the transition a bit easier. Swaddle overnight only instead of during nights and naps. This may help your baby get used to being “free” as they sleep and will build up their tolerance to the openness they feel in their crib, just for a shorter amount of time. Swaddle every other night.
